A small and adorable city near the coastline in West Sussex, Chichester has a story that starts in Roman times. What's outstanding is that the city centre keeps the cross roads laid out by the Romans, and is safeguarded by the original Roman wall surfaces. Chichester has constantly been pocket-sized and was never ever industrialised, so for hundreds of years it was feasible to fit the whole population inside its Basilica.


You'll have no problem telling which parts of the structure are original as they have Romanesque semi-circular window openings and arcs. You can find these pieces all down the nave, in the going across, transept and the bays of the choir. There are also some impressive items of Medieval handiwork to track down: In the south nave aisle are two really unusual 12th-century alleviations evoking the story of Lazarus, while you can locate 38 misericords in the choir, produced in 1330.

Source: David Holt London/ FlickrFishbourne Roman Royal residence On the southwestern edge of Chichester sits the biggest Roman home unearthed in Britain. The Fishbourne Roman Royal residence is likewise amazing for its age, dating to advertisement 75, simply three years after the Roman Conquest of Britain. The royal residence was excavated in the 1960s, and was revealed to be concerning the exact same dimension as Nero's Golden Residence in Rome.


Incredibly, over 3 quarters of the original Roman framework makes it through today, even more than 1,800 years after it was built.
